N-[(1-methylpyridin-1-ium-2-yl)methylidene]hydroxylamine
Also Known As: pralidoxime, Atnaa, Pralidoxime ion, Pralidoxime cation, Spectrum2_000921

| Molecular Formula | C7H9N2O+ |
| Molecular Weight | 137.07149 g/mol |
| XLogP | 1.0 |
| Topological Polar Surface Area (TPSA) | 36.5 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 1 |
| Exact Mass | 137.07149 Da |
| Heavy Atoms | 10 |
| Complexity | 125.0 |
| Melting Point | 215 - 225 °C |
| Solubility | 1.49e-01 g/L |
| SMILES | C[N+]1=CC=CC=C1C=NO |
| InChIKey | JBKPUQTUERUYQE-UHFFFAOYSA-O |

The XLogP value of 1.0 suggests moderate lipophilicity, balancing water solubility and membrane permeability for N-[(1-methylpyridin-1-ium-2-yl)methylidene]hydroxylamine. With a topological polar surface area (TPSA) of 36.5 Ų, N-[(1-methylpyridin-1-ium-2-yl)methylidene]hydroxylamine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, N-[(1-methylpyridin-1-ium-2-yl)methylidene]hydroxylamine has 1 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
